#a60ba9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#a60ba9 is composed of 65.1% red, 4.3%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.8% cyan, 93.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 298.9 degrees, a saturation of 87.8% and a lightness of 35.3%. #a60ba9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ff16ff with #4d0053.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#a60ba9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#a60ba9 has RGB values of R:166, G:11, B:169 and CMYK values of C:0.02, M:0.93, Y:0,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 10881961.

Shades and Tints of #a60ba9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030003 is the darkest color, while #fef0f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#a60ba9
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5d575d is the less saturated color, while #ad04b0 is the most saturated one.
